**[TRACEWELL-4407] Trace-context vault sealed; span export halted across services**

On-call: the Tracewell signing vault sealed itself after the quorum node in the Delvary region dropped, so trace headers are no longer being signed and cross-service request correlation is degraded. Before restarting collectors, unseal the vault — otherwise exporters will buffer and eventually drop spans. Follow the standard unseal runbook, step 4, which asks for the recovery passphrase provided directly below this line.

vault phrase of tahog-yahop = rusdor-casath-rusix-feniel-holmir-briael-gormir-soriel-aldath-quenwyn-fraax-tamael-gilok-kasox

Subject: kiosk watchdog tweak — quick look?

Hey reviewer — the Plover Kiosk watchdog now restarts the shell only after three missed heartbeats instead of one, which should stop the lunchtime reboot loop at the Harlick Museum pilot. Diff is small, mostly timer math. For repro, flash the image whose token appears just below this message.

session token of bajog-tafop = htk31_14e40a443565b0a3cf3b16fac72e009

## Building Access — Spares Room (Hullbrook Annex)

Contractors: the spare hardware room is down the east corridor on the ground floor, third door on the left. Sign in at the front desk first and grab a visitor lanyard. Anything you take out, jot it in the blue logbook — yes, even the little stuff. The door self-locks, so don't wedge it. To get in, punch in the code below.

staff pass of hagug-taguf = bdg-HJ-9

**14:22** — GridForge spreadsheet exports started OOMing on anything over 40k rows. Turns out the new styling pass was cloning the whole workbook per sheet (oops). Priya shipped a hotfix that streams rows instead, and memory flattened out around 300MB. We're keeping the old path behind a flag for one more week just in case. For anyone bisecting later, the fix landed in the build below.

pipeline stamp: htk4_66df